What Is a Compact Utility Skiff?

A compact utility skiff is a small, flat-bottomed boat designed for functionality and ease of use. Its compact size makes it highly maneuverable in shallow waters and tight spaces, while its sturdy construction allows it to carry cargo, passengers, or equipment with stability. These boats are often favored for their simplicity, cost-effectiveness, and versatility, making them a popular choice among hobbyists, fishermen, and small-scale commercial users.

Key Characteristics of a Compact Utility Skiff

  • Size: Typically ranges from 8 to 12 feet, balancing portability and usable space.
  • Design: Flat-bottomed or shallow V-shaped hull for stability and shallow draft.
  • Materials: Often constructed from plywood, fiberglass, or aluminum.
  • Usage: Ideal for fishing, transport, utility work, and recreational boating in calm waters.

Choosing the Right Blueprint for Your Compact Utility Skiff

Not all blueprints are created equal. Selecting the right plan depends on your skill level, budget, and intended use for the skiff. Here are some factors to consider when choosing a compact utility skiff blueprint:

1. Complexity and Skill Level

Some blueprints are designed for experienced builders and include complex joinery and advanced construction techniques. Others cater to beginners with straightforward, simplified plans. Evaluate your skills honestly and choose a blueprint that matches your experience.

2. Materials and Build Method

Most compact skiffs are built from plywood using stitch-and-glue methods, which are beginner-friendly and cost-effective. Ensure the blueprint specifies materials readily available to you and compatible with your tools.

3. Purpose and Performance

Decide what you want from your skiff — cargo capacity, speed, or stability. The blueprint should reflect these priorities with appropriate hull design and dimensions.

4. Plan Detail and Support

Look for blueprints that come with detailed drawings, cutting templates, assembly instructions, and ideally, customer support or a builder’s community to assist you.

Materials and Tools Needed for Building a Compact Utility Skiff

Understanding the materials and tools required will help you prepare for the build and avoid delays.

Common Materials

  • Plywood: Marine-grade plywood is preferred for durability and water resistance.
  • Epoxy resin: Used for bonding and waterproofing joints.
  • Fiberglass cloth: Reinforces the hull structure and provides added strength.
  • Fasteners: Stainless steel screws, nails, or staples suitable for marine environments.
  • Paint or varnish: To protect the finished boat from UV and water damage.

Essential Tools

  • Measuring tape and straightedge
  • Jigsaw or circular saw for cutting plywood
  • Drill and bits
  • Clamps
  • Sandpaper and sanding block
  • Brushes and rollers for epoxy application
  • Personal protective equipment (gloves, mask, eye protection)

Step-by-Step Overview of Building Your Compact Utility Skiff

While each blueprint will have detailed instructions, here is an overview of the typical construction process to give you a sense of what to expect.

Step 1: Preparing the Workspace and Materials

Ensure you have a clean, flat workspace with good ventilation. Gather all materials and tools before beginning.

Step 2: Cutting the Plywood Panels

Using the templates provided in the blueprint, accurately cut the plywood pieces for the hull, bottom, sides, and transom.

Step 3: Stitching the Hull

Join the cut panels by stitching them together with wire or zip ties along the seams, forming the basic hull shape.

Step 4: Applying Epoxy and Fiberglass

Remove the stitches once the shape holds, and apply epoxy with fiberglass cloth to bond and reinforce the joints. This step ensures waterproofing and structural integrity.

Step 5: Installing the Bottom and Interior Components

Attach the bottom panel and any internal framing, seats, or storage compartments as per the blueprint specifications.

Step 6: Sanding and Finishing

Sand all surfaces smooth and apply paint or varnish to protect the wood from environmental damage.

Step 7: Final Assembly and Launch

Install any hardware, such as oarlocks or motor mounts, complete the finishing touches, and your skiff is ready for the water.

Tips for a Successful Build

  • Follow the blueprint precisely: Deviations can compromise stability and safety.
  • Take your time: Rushing can lead to errors and material wastage.
  • Use quality materials: Investing in marine-grade plywood and epoxy pays off in durability.
  • Seek advice: Join boat-building forums or communities for support and tips.
  • Practice safety: Always wear appropriate protective gear and handle tools carefully.
